Finding Pet-Friendly Apartments for Sale in NYC

Buying a pet-friendly apartment in NYC requires more due diligence than almost any other amenity search, because "pet-friendly" is rarely simple. Co-op and condo buildings each set their own pet policies with weight limits, breed restrictions, and board interview requirements. In my 25+ years working with buyers in Upper West Side, Park Slope, and across Queens, I've seen closings fall apart because a buyer assumed a building was pet-friendly without reading the house rules.

FAQ: How do I confirm a NYC co-op or condo is truly pet-friendly?

Request the house rules and proprietary lease (for co-ops) or declaration and bylaws (for condos) from the managing agent before signing a contract. Look specifically for the pet clause, weight or breed restrictions, and board approval requirements. Do not rely on the listing description alone.

FAQ: Can a building change its pet policy after I purchase?

Yes, though existing pet owners are typically grandfathered in. In NYC co-op buildings, board rules can change with a majority shareholder vote. Review the grandfathering language in the governing documents. This is a scenario I flag during the contract review stage.

FAQ: Which NYC neighborhoods have the most pet-friendly buildings?

Newer condo buildings citywide tend to have more permissive pet policies. Astoria, Long Island City, and Williamsburg have a high concentration of pet-friendly condos. Buying Tip from Milton Coste

Look for practical infrastructure beyond the written policy: Is there a service elevator for dog walks? Is there a designated pet relief area? Buildings near Riverside Park, Prospect Park, or Astoria Park offer direct access to off-leash hours that make a significant difference in daily routine for dog owners.
